2026 Porsche Macan GTS Electric Review: The Sweet Spot for EV Performance

The Porsche Macan GTS Electric stakes its claim as the EV sweet spot in the Macan range, blending high-speed capability with everyday usability.

With 571hp on overboost and a 95kWh battery, this is a performance SUV that promises to deliver thrills without compromising refinement.

Porsche has clearly honed the GTS formula here. Its trio of electric motors, including a beefier rear unit, distinguishes it from the 4S while stopping short of the Turbo’s 639hp.

Standard self-levelling air suspension and a 10mm lower ride height give it a more dynamic stance, while optional 22-inch RS Spyder alloys add visual punch.

Inside, the Macan remains unmistakably Porsche, with Race-Tex surfaces, 18-way sports seats, and a GT Sports steering wheel delivering a tactile, sporty feel.

Screens are integrated neatly, keeping the cabin uncluttered, while a full-width passenger display offers optional entertainment.

Driving the GTS is an exercise in effortless acceleration and composure. Cornering feels cohesive, aided by standard rear-wheel steering, while brakes and chassis tuning instil confidence at speed.

The ride strikes a rare balance: supple enough for UK roads yet capable of handling spirited runs with poise. Compared to the Taycan, the GTS Electric may not match its razor-sharp cornering, but it offers a similarly harmonious driving experience for a family-sized EV.

Performance isn’t the only consideration. With all Macan Electric trims sharing the 95kWh battery and a WLTP range of 363 miles, the choice largely comes down to price: the GTS undercuts the Turbo by £8,500 yet commands a £11,900 premium over the 4S.

Yet on the road, the GTS’s blend of power, handling, and refinement justifies the spend, offering the Porsche enthusiast a genuinely engaging EV option that honours the Macan legacy.

Specification | 2026 Porsche Macan GTS Electric
Engine: Three electric motors; 95kWh usable capacity
Gearbox: Single-speed transmission; all-wheel drive
Power: 571hp (overboost); 516hp otherwise
Torque: 704lb ft
0-62mph: 3.8 secs
Top speed: 155mph
Kerbweight: 2,470kg
Combined range: 363 miles (WLTP)
CO2: 0g/km
Price: £89,000 (starting)
